3. Trading Volume:



  • Volume accompanying price movements is a crucial indicator of the strength behind those movements. An increase in volume on price rise days would reinforce the validity of the bullish trend, whereas high volume on down days would indicate strong selling pressure.


4. Technical Indicators:



  • Moving Average (MA): Using moving averages can help identify the trend direction. For instance, a simple moving average of 50 periods could indicate whether the price is generally ascending or descending over a longer period.


  • Relative Strength Index (RSI): A 14-day RSI can indicate whether Dogecoin is currently overbought (above 70) or oversold (below 30), providing clues about potential price reversals.


5. Chart Patterns:



  • The formation of patterns such as flags, triangles, or head and shoulders could provide signals for continuation or reversal. Observing these patterns in combination with the mentioned support and resistance levels can provide trading opportunities.
